Request a sales quoteSurface Treatment in Bonding Technology provides valuable advice on surface treatment methods, modern measuring devices, and the appropriate experimentation techniques that are essential to create strong joints with a reliable service life. The book's focus is on the detailed and up-to-date analysis of surface treatment methods for metallic and polymer substrates. An analysis of factors affecting the surface preparation stage, together with advice on selection, is also provided. Essential theory is combined with experimentation techniques and industry practice to provide a guide that is both practical and academically rigorous.
Including a general introduction to bonding, as well as coverage of mechanical, chemical and electrochemical methods, this book is the ideal primer for anyone working with or researching adhesive bonding.
- Provides detailed descriptions of surface treatments and their mechanisms that will help readers build a deep understanding of these fundamental techniques
- Includes a thorough survey of recent advances in research in surface treatments of metals and polymers
- Provides technical advice on experimental testing methods throughout the book
Researchers and graduate students interested in adhesion and bonding with backgrounds in mechanical and building engineering, and materials science. Engineers in R&D and product design working with adhesive joints in industries including aerospace, construction, and manufacturing
